What Does UV Resistant Shade Jubail Mean for Your Site?

UV resistant shade Jubail is about more than blocking sunlight. In Jubail, the real test is how a shade structure handles harsh UV, high summer heat, salt-laden coastal air and wind without fading or loosening too quickly. If you're protecting vehicles, people or equipment, the wrong fabric choice shows up fast.

We build and install shade systems for Eastern Province conditions every day, and Jubail projects need careful material selection from the start. That means the right fabric, the right frame, proper fixing details and a structure designed for the site it sits on, not a generic one-size answer.

Why Choose a UV Resistant Shade in Jubail?

A shade in Jubail has to stand up to intense sun for long periods, and that exposure affects both comfort and lifespan. UV resistant shade fabric helps reduce heat gain under cars, walkways, play areas and waiting spaces, while protecting the structure from premature ageing. For owners, that means fewer complaints about fading, cracking or sagging.

Built for coastal and industrial conditions

Jubail brings together coastal salt exposure, dust and strong wind loads, so the shade has to do several jobs at once. We look at the frame steel, the coating system, the tensioning details and the fabric behaviour under heat. A clean-looking canopy can still fail early if the fasteners, welds or edge details were never suited to the environment.

Designed to keep the area usable

Good shade is felt in daily use. School drop-offs, staff parking, customer entrances and service yards all become more comfortable when the structure reduces glare and surface temperature. In a place like Jubail, that comfort matters in practical ways: people park closer, walk more willingly and stay under cover instead of standing out in the open.

Custom work, not standard stock

We don't treat every site the same. Some projects need a tensile membrane over a car park, others need a walkway canopy, and some need a heavier structural steel solution for a commercial or industrial plot. The right answer depends on span, layout, access, surrounding buildings and what the shade needs to protect.

Materials Chosen for Gulf Exposure

We work with PVC coated fabric, PVDF coated fabric, HDPE fabric, PTFE fabric, ETFE film and acrylic fabric depending on the duty of the project. For Jubail, the key is matching the material to the site, not just choosing what looks good on paper. The wrong material for a salty, sunny plot becomes a maintenance headache very quickly.

Fabric Choices and Project Specifications

The fabric matters, but so does the frame and the way the whole system is detailed. For UV resistant shade Jubail, we often look at coated fabrics and technical membranes that hold their form under high solar exposure, while pairing them with steelwork that suits the site environment. If the project is near the coast, corrosion resistance and fixing quality deserve the same attention as shade coverage.

Material Type Typical Strength Point Best Fit in Jubail
PVC coated fabricGood all-round shade performance and flexible fabricationCar parks, walkways and general commercial shade
PVDF coated fabricImproved surface protection and easier cleaningProminent sites, entrances and longer-life installations
HDPE fabricAir movement and effective solar reductionPlaygrounds, privacy fence shades and open outdoor areas
PTFE fabricHigh technical performance for demanding structuresSpecial projects, stadium structures and larger spans
ETFE filmLightweight membrane option with advanced architectural appealSelected premium structures and engineered roof features

Why maintenance planning matters

Even a well-built shade needs sensible care. Dust, sand and salt build up on exposed surfaces in the Eastern Province, and that buildup affects appearance and performance over time. Our maintenance service can include inspection, cleaning, repairs and aftercare planning, which helps owners keep the structure in service for longer without constant disruption.
